Sen. Jay Rockefeller (D-W.Va.) accused some lawmakers of stalling pushes made during President Barack Obama’s presidency “because he’s the wrong color.”
Rockefeller made the comments during a Senate Finance Committee hearing on transportation funding on Tuesday.
“It’s an American characteristic that you don’t do anything which displeases the voters, because you always have to get reelected here,” Rockefeller said. “I understand part of it. It has to do with — for some, it’s just we don’t want anything good to happen under this president, because he’s the wrong color.”
